USDT(omniCore)测试环境搭建

一.测试环境搭建。

注:因为window版本的omni出现同步不了的问题,推荐使用linux系统进行usdt测试链的搭建。
  • 1

1.下载omnicore:linux

wget https://bintray.com/artifact/download/omni/OmniBinaries/omnicore-0.3.0-x86_64-linux-gnu.tar.gz
  • 1

2.解压 : tar -xzvf omnicore-0.3.0-x86_64-linux-gnu.tar.gz 
3 拷贝依赖库至本地 : sudo cp omnicore-0.3.0/lib/* /lib 
4.建立数据目录:/home/usdt/tsdata/(自定义),并在数据目录下新建bitcoin.conf配置文件,内容以下:git

server=1 testnet=1 rpcuser=123456 rpcpassword=abcdef rpcallowip=0.0.0.0/0 rpcport=8888 txindex=1
  • 1
  • 2
  • 3
  • 4
  • 5
  • 6
  • 7

5.进入bin目录: cd omnicore-0.3.0/bin 
6.启动:nohup ./omnicored --datadir=/home/usdt/tsdata/ & 
7.经过客户端调用omnicored接口:github

./omnicore-cli  --datadir=/home/usdt/tsdata/ omni_getinfo
  • 1

更多rpc接口能够查看:omnicore-rpc-APIapi

到此测试环境搭建成功。ruby


二.得到测试币:

omni是比特币的侧链,全部omni实际上跟BTC是同一条链,能够吧omni上面的币理解为BTC的token,usdt就是众多token种的一个。那么,咱们要测试usdt转帐,就须要BTC资产,由于token转帐是消耗BTC的。测试

1.首先在omni测试节点上新建一个地址,而后拿这个地址到比特币测试链水龙头申请BTC测试币 
2.申请到测试币以后,再经过节点将BTC测试币发送到:moneyqMan7uh8FqdCA2BV5yZ8qVrc9ikLP 地址,那么你的地址将获得omni币(每1 TBTC,您将得到100 OMNI和100 TOMNI。)ui

相关文章
相关标签/搜索